Job SummaryThe Structural Analyst Engineer will participate in the mechanical and structural design of flight hardware and will follow programs through execution of assembly, integration, and test. The ideal candidate should be comfortable working in a fast‑paced environment and quickly adapting to new challenges.
Key Responsibilities- Structural analysis of the spacecraft at the unit‑level and system level using hand calculations and finite element analysis.
- Providing recommendations to the mechanical design team to improve the spacecraft design for better environmental performance.
- Generation of structural test specifications for components and for customer payloads.
- Conduct mechanical testing of systems and components including vibration testing, static load testing, and shock testing.
- Demonstrated experience with dynamics analysis using Femap/Nastran or similar finite element analysis software.
- Deep understanding of structural dynamics (modal analysis, resonance, damping, and random vibration).
- Familiarity with the launch environment and space environment and how it affects mechanical hardware.
- Familiarity with material selection.
- Ability to work independently.
- Excellent technical communication skills.
- Good written and verbal communication skills.
- Experience defining requirements for mechanical systems and components.
- Experience analyzing and testing space hardware with demonstrated on‑orbit success.
- Deep understanding of spacecraft structural loads (quasi‑static loads, random vibration, shock, thermo‑mechanical).
- Familiarity with coupled loads analysis.
- Experience running vibration and shock testing.
- Previous experience working on DoD and other USG development and deployment programs.
- Ability to hold and maintain a USG security clearance.
- BS degree in Mechanical Engineering or Engineering Mechanics, or a closely related discipline.
- 5+ years of relevant experience.
